Ed Sheeran plays secret pub gig

Ed Sheeran has returned to the pub he used to play at before he was famous for a secret gig.

The A Team singer gave away 100 tickets on Facebook to fans, but kept the location of the gig secret until the day before to make sure it stayed intimate.

According to Digital Spy, he performed at the Steamboat Tavern in Ipswich on May 5 before heading to London for a much bigger crowd at Koko in Camden and then on to Dublin's Vicar Street for another show that night.

Ed, who is from Framlingham in Suffolk, used to play at the pub before he was signed and became famous across the world.

He said: "I haven't played this venue in almost five years - it's nice to come back to where it first started.

"Every single fan here has kept the location very quiet because they didn't want anyone else to find out, so it's a very chilled atmosphere."

Hilary Duff has recently revealed that she will be collaborating with Ed on her new album.
